Which of the mentioned cases of forgetting the middle Tashahhud necessitates prostration of forgetfulness?

If someone stands up to the third rak'ah inadvertently, forgetting the middle , and remembers only after having fully stood up or begun reciting, then he must continue his prayer until he completes it, then perform two prostrations of forgetfulness (sujood as-sahw) before the tasleem. This is based on the Prophet's (peace and blessings be upon him) saying: "If one of you remembers before he has fully stood up, he should sit. But if he has fully stood up, he should not sit."
